Tiger Woods dominated golf but The Ryder Cup was his kryptonite: What was TW and Team USA’s record when he played?

Tiger Woods is a name that is synonymous with golf history. Incredible achievements and impressive comebacks mark his career. However, when it comes to the Ryder Cup, his record is not as remarkable.
Tiger Woods, often considered the greatest golfer of all time, has won 15 major titles, only surpassed by Jack Nicklaus with 18. However, his record for the Ryder Cup is somewhat puzzling, with 13 wins, 21 losses, and three halved matches. Despite his Ryder Cup record, Woods’ significant titles have cemented his place among the elite in the sport.

Although Woods is considered one of the greatest golfers of all time, the Ryder Cup has proven to be a tough challenge for him. Despite participating in the event eight times, Woods has only won once with Team USA, in 1999 at the famous Country Club, Brookline in Massachusetts. The 1999 Ryder Cup earned the moniker “Battle of Brookline” due to the intense competition and memorable incidents. Team USA staged an incredible comeback on the final day, erasing a significant deficit to win the Ryder Cup with a score of 14.5 to 13.5.

In a career spanning multiple Ryder Cup campaigns, these are Tiger’s stats:
Tiger Woods' Ryder Cup record
- Years Played: 1997, 1999, 2002, 2004, 2006, 2010, 2012, 2018
- Total record: 13 wins, 21 losses and 3 halves
- Total Matches: 37
- Singles (W-L-H): 4 wins, 2 losses, 2 halves
- Foursomes (W-L-H): 4 wins, 9 losses, 1 halved match
- Four-balls (W-L-H): 5 wins, 10 losses, 0 halves
